Management
Mailbox Management
- Accessing Different Folders: Use the options in the left panel to access different folders such as Archive, Inbox, Outbox, Drafts, Junk Email, Deleted Items, and Sent Items.
- Updating the Mailbox: Use the "Update" button to keep the mailbox current and ensure that all new emails are displayed correctly.
- Using Categories: Use categories for better organization and tracking of messages and events related to each email. Categories allow for better email organization and tracking.

Reply, Reply All, and Forward:
- Reply: Sends a response only to the sender of the received email. It is ideal for keeping a direct conversation without including other recipients.
- Reply All: Sends a response to all original recipients of the email, including the sender and any other contact who was copied. It is recommended to use this option when the shared information is relevant to everyone involved.
- Forward: Sends a copy of the received email to a new recipient who was not on the original list. This option is useful when you need to share the email content with someone additional who was not included in the initial communication.

Composing and Sending Emails
- Access Compose: Click the "Compose" button to start writing a new email message.
-
Email Fields:
- To: Specify the email addresses of the primary recipients. This field is related to the contacts module, so as you type characters, the system will list the email addresses it finds based on your input. You can also manually add email addresses without needing them to be related to the contacts module.
- CC: Here you can enter the email addresses that will receive a copy of the message.
- Subject: Specify the topic or subject of the message.
- Attach Files: Attach files if necessary. If you want to delete an attached file that you have already uploaded, you can do so using the “X” icon on the far right of the row where the file is listed.
- Message Composition: Use the text formatting tools, link insertion, images, and videos to compose the message. Once you finish filling out the recipient fields and composing the email message, click “Send Email.”
